Career Highlights

  • Ken Lucas was the consumate babyface for years and years in the Gulf Coast territory.
  • Ken Lucas teamed with Chris Lucas (aka Paul Christy) as the “Lucas Brothers” and feuded with the Fields Brothers in Alabama.
  • Ken Lucas is now retired in Pensacola and has a booth at the downtown flea market.
  • Ken Lucas passed away on August 6, 2014.
